Coxs Creek-area historical tornado activity is slightly above Kentucky state average. It is 70% greater than the overall U.S. average.

On 4/3/1974, a category 4 (max. wind speeds 207-260 mph) tornado 13.3 miles away from the Coxs Creek place center killed 3 people and injured 81 people and caused between $50,000 and $500,000 in damages.

On 5/28/1996, a category 4 tornado 22.2 miles away from the place center injured 10 people and caused $101 million in damages.
